A Criminal Court in the Heart of Tribeca?

Late yesterday, I received an email saying that the Civil Court at 40 Worth (with an entrance at Thomas and W. Broadway) is going to be used as a NYC Criminal Summons Court. I'm trying to verify this—in the meantime, do you know anything about it? / 10 comments

Nosy Neighbor: Are Dogs Allowed at Outdoor Restaurant Tables?

"Restaurants vary drastically about allowing a dog to sit outside with us. I get that if the sidewalk cafe is enclosed, the dog should be on the other side but when there's nothing but a table on the sidewalk, what's the thought process?" —K. / 1 comment
